可通过筛选“Free full text”获取开放文献,或使用Scholarscope插件辅助下载,还可利用Python工具批量抓取PDF。

如果您在PubMed上找到了所需的文献,但无法直接获取全文PDF,则可能是由于访问权限或资源链接的限制。以下是几种有效的途径和方法来下载PubMed文献的全文PDF文件:
此方法利用PubMed内置的筛选器,专门查找那些被标记为可免费访问的开放获取(Open Access)文章。这能有效避免因订阅权限问题导致的访问失败。
1、进入PubMed官网并输入您的检索关键词进行搜索。
2、在搜索结果页面的左侧边栏,找到“文献类型”或“文本可用性”过滤选项。
3、勾选其中的“Free full text”复选框。
4、页面将自动刷新,仅显示提供免费全文的文献记录。
5、点击您需要的文献标题,在详情页右侧的“Full Text Links”区域寻找如“Free PMC Article”、“Free full text from publisher”等链接。
6、点击相应链接跳转至全文页面,通常可以在页面上找到“PDF”或“Download PDF”按钮进行下载。
Scholarscope是一款强大的第三方浏览器扩展,它能在PubMed搜索结果页直接显示期刊分区、影响因子,并集成全文下载通道,即使在校外网络环境下也可能成功获取全文。
1、访问浏览器的扩展程序商店,搜索并安装“Scholarscope”插件(支持Chrome、Edge、Firefox等主流浏览器)。
2、安装完成后,点击浏览器工具栏上的拼图图标,将Scholarscope固定以便随时使用。
3、打开PubMed网站并进行文献检索,您会发现每条搜索结果旁都新增了颜色标记的分区信息和影响因子。
4、对于有全文访问权限的文献,Scholarscope通常会在其条目附近显示一个下载图标或“PDF”链接。
5、直接点击该下载图标,插件会尝试自动定位并下载PDF文件到本地。
对于需要大量文献的研究人员,可以采用基于Python的自动化脚本工具,通过提供PMID(PubMed唯一标识符)列表来批量抓取和下载PDF全文。
1、确保您的电脑已安装Python 3.7或更高版本,可通过命令行输入python --version来检查。
2、打开终端或命令提示符,执行以下命令克隆一个开源项目:
git clone https://gitcode.com/gh_mirrors/pu/Pubmed-Batch-Download
3、进入项目目录:
cd Pubmed-Batch-Download
4、使用pip安装必需的依赖库:
pip install requests beautifulsoup4 lxml
5、运行下载脚本,指定您要下载的文献PMID:
python fetch_pdfs.py -pmids 25176136(将示例中的数字替换为您自己的PMID)
6、脚本执行完毕后,检查项目根目录下生成的“fetched_pdfs”文件夹,其中应包含以PMID命名的PDF文件。
以上就是Pubmed官网如何下载全文PDF_Pubmed官网文献PDF全文下载途径与方法详解的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号